Mesothelioma Law Firm

A mesothelioma law firm helps victims file various types of claims to receive compensation. Personal injury and wrongful-death lawsuits are also included. Compensation can also come from asbestos trust funds as well as insurance companies and the Department of Veterans Affairs.

Lawyers are experienced in filing claims against asbestos companies who are accountable and can assist victims know their options. They know how to prepare the required paperwork and ensure that it is filed on time.

Expertise

Patients diagnosed with an asbestos-related illness like mesothelioma need specialized legal expertise to ensure that they receive the compensation they are entitled to. Mesothelioma lawyers help patients file lawsuits for monetary damages that pay for medical expenses, as well as other losses associated with asbestos exposure. An experienced attorney will examine the case of a patient for free and determine whether they are qualified to bring a lawsuit.

Lawsuits filed by experienced mesothelioma lawyers are usually successful. These lawsuits seek to compensate companies that have negligently or deliberately exposed individuals to asbestos. Typically, it takes years between the moment an individual is exposed to asbestos and their diagnosis of mesothelioma.

Attorneys who are specialized in mesothelioma are experienced in dealing with cases similar to yours. They will know the complex nature of asbestos litigation and how to pursue a claim with multiple defendants. They will also be acquainted with the various kinds of asbestos-containing product and which companies manufactured them.

The right mesothelioma lawyer will help you and your family obtain the financial compensation you need to pay for treatments funeral expenses as well as loss of income and other expenses. You could be eligible for compensation through a lawsuit, trust fund or VA claim. The lawyer you select will explain your options and assist you choose the best option for you.

A mesothelioma lawyer will examine your past work and living areas in order to find asbestos-related companies that are accountable. They will also make sure that your paperwork is completed correctly and filed before the statute of limitations runs out in your state. They can also visit your home or hospital to conduct interviews and to take depositions. A nationwide firm that is specialized in mesothelioma cases can help you file an action in any state you were exposed to asbestos.

Contingency Fees

If you select a mesothelioma law firm the lawyer you choose will be on a contingency fee basis. This means that you pay only if your lawyer wins your case. You are usually accountable for court and client fees, however this should be specified in your contract for hiring.

A good asbestos attorney will go over your legal options and decide which type of claim to make. Most cases involve a lawsuit against the asbestos companies that caused your exposure, but there are other types of claims as well. For instance, if you are a veteran diagnosed with mesothelioma, you could be eligible to receive compensation from the VA.

Your asbestos lawyer will study your exposure history and gather important information to help build your case. They will interview you, others and take depositions. They will also present your case before a jury. They will also negotiate with defendants to make sure you receive a fair settlement.

The top mesothelioma companies have a national reach and can travel to meet with you for depositions or interviews. They also know the statute of limitations for every state and will submit your claim in time to meet deadlines.

Time Limits

Asbestos-related victims can file a lawsuit for compensation or a claim under a variety of statutes. These deadlines are set by state laws and differ depending on the nature of claim and the place where exposure occurred. Mesothelioma attorneys are aware of the limitations and nuances of these statutes. They can look over the time limits for each asbestos case to determine the best strategy.

Typically, the statute of limitations begins with the date an asbestos victim was diagnosed with mesothelioma or an asbestos-related disease. However, since mesothelioma as well as other asbestos-related diseases have a long latency period and are often intractable to determine the exact date of exposure. Patients with mesothelioma and their families need to collaborate with mesothelioma lawyers who are familiar with the laws governing mesothelioma and the lengthy litigation process.

The statute of limitations for personal injury claims and wrongful death varies from state to state. In most cases the statute of limitations runs between one and six years following the diagnosis of an asbestos-related disease or death of a loved. The time limit for a statute of limitations could be affected by a variety of factors, including the place where asbestos compensation exposure occurred, the asbestos firm responsible for the exposure, the type of m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ses.

Mesothelioma attorneys can help victims as well as their families and friends determine the best method to start an asbestos trust fund or mesothelioma lawsuit. They can help explain the options for compensation that include filing a lawsuit in another state or pursuing compensation through other asbestos claims like veterans benefits or bankruptcy trust funds. They can help the family members of victims determine if they are eligible for an extension or exception to the statute of limitation. Mesothelioma lawyers understand the ins and outs of mesothelioma litigation and can assist clients to obtain compensation that covers medical bills funeral expenses, lost wages.
